Lawsuit accuses Perplexity of sharing AI conversations with Meta and Google

The lawsuit says chats, emails, and personal identifiers were shared—even in “Incognito mode”

Trackers allegedly captured prompts, follow-ups, and full conversation links

Sensitive topics like medical, financial, and legal queries were reportedly captured for ads

The case covers chats between Dec 2022–Feb 2026, with potential $5,000+ damages per violation
